Python Software Engineer in foris.ai

Closed job - No longer receiving applicants

Somos los desarrolladores una suite de soluciones cloud basada en IA que eleva la experiencia digital de alumnos, docentes y staff de las universidades, habilitando modelos educativos disruptivos, optimizando recursos y automatizando tareas.

Foris es una empresa EdTech bootstrapped que ha crecido sostenidamente los últimos 8 años y busca desarrollar tecnología de impacto. Hoy nuestros productos alcanzan un millón de estudiantes en 10 países de LatAm y España.

Los retos que tenemos por delante desafían y nos emocionan. Estamos diseñando nuestros sistemas para gran escala. En 2023 llegaremos a nuevos países y pronto cruzaremos las fronteras del mundo hispanohablante.

Aprende más sobre nuestro camino, cultura y lo que hacemos en nuestro perfil.

¿Qué perfil buscamos?

LEE PRIMERO

> Q: ¿Eres un ingeniero semi-senior con especialización en aplicaciones Python + Django?
> A: ¡Foris puede ser tu lugar!

> Q: ¿Te interesa Foris pero eres senior y crees que esta oferta no te conviene?
> A: Postula y cuéntanos de ti. Es posible que nos interese mucho trabajar contigo y revisemos tu caso con flexibilidad.

> Q: ¿No eres semi-senior pero crees que estás realmente preparado para el desafío y puedes ponerte al día muy rápido?
> A: Cuéntanos en detalle en las preguntas de la postulación.

TU TRABAJO CONSISTIRÁ EN

  • Participar en el ciclo completo del desarrollo de productos: diseño, construcción, despliegue y mantenimiento.
  • Colaborar con los equipos de front-end y producto para llevar nuestras soluciones al siguiente nivel.
  • Contribuir con ideas y soluciones innovadoras para mejorar continuamente nuestros productos.
  • Escribir código limpio, eficiente y de alta calidad.
  • Realizar pruebas unitarias y de integración para garantizar la funcionalidad y calidad del código.
  • Colaborar con el equipo de desarrollo en la resolución de problemas y la implementación de soluciones técnicas.
  • Mantenerte actualizado con las últimas tendencias y tecnologías en el desarrollo web.

Lo que necesitarás para sumarte a nuestro equipo

DISCLAIMER

Es muy importante que vengas del mundo de aplicaciones web. Si conoces Python pero no tienes experiencia en lo que significa poner en producción aplicaciones web complejas, puede que otra oferta sea un mejor calce para ti.

Si hay alguno de los requisitos mínimos que no dominas pero crees que no serán una dificultad para ti, cuéntanos por qué en las preguntas de la postulación.

CONOCIMIENTOS TÉCNICOS MÍNIMOS

  • Conocimiento sólido en Python y experiencia práctica en el desarrollo de aplicaciones web con Django.
  • Experiencia en el diseño y desarrollo sobre bases de datos relacionales, idealmente Postgres y MySQL.
  • Implementación de APIs REST y GraphQL con Django.
  • Despliegue de aplicaciones en entornos de contenedores Docker.
  • Experiencia con servicios cloud (idealmente AWS) para el despliegue y administración de aplicaciones.
    • Si trabajas con AWS lo mínimo es el dominio de EC2, RDS, S3 y Cloudwatch. Si vienes de otro mundo cloud, entonces esperamos que domines herramientas análogas.

HABILIDADES CLAVE

  • Proactividad y pasión por los desafíos técnicos.
  • Habilidades de trabajo en equipo y comunicación efectiva.
  • Conocimiento de metodologías ágiles de desarrollo de software.
  • Capacidad para contribuir con ideas innovadoras y soluciones creativas.
  • Orientación a la calidad y atención al detalle en la escritura de código.
  • Capacidad para aprender rápidamente y adaptarse a nuevas tecnologías y conceptos.

Además, esperamos que estés muy interesado/a en aprender o profundizar

  • Sincronización entre micro-servicios utilizando mensajería vía RabbitMQ u otro servidor de colas.
  • Uso constante de Jira en la planificación y gestión de tus actividades.
  • Servicios de ingeniería de datos de AWS Glue, Step Functions, Athena.
  • Administración y ejecución de federaciones SSO, utilizando protocolos de autenticación tales como OpenID y SAML 2.0.
  • Despliegue de soluciones utilizando Kubernetes.

Por último, te contamos de Foris y el equipo en que trabajarás

Somos un equipo multidisciplinario, en crecimiento, amante de la tecnología y con ganas de generar impacto. Nuestro ambiente es multicultural, tenemos un ratio de 40-60% entre mujeres y hombres, tanto en el equipo de ingeniería como en todo Foris. Trabajarás con compañeros de muchas nacionalidades: Chile, Colombia, Alemania, Perú, Cuba, Venezuela, Francia y contando!

Sabemos que no todo es trabajo, nos encanta reunirnos, presencial o virtual, para celebrar hitos importantes y conocernos mejor como equipo.

Fully remote You can work from anywhere in the world.
Flexible hours Flexible schedule and freedom for attending family needs or personal errands.
Internal talks foris.ai offers space for internal talks or presentations during working hours.
Company retreats Team-building activities outside the premises.
Computer repairs foris.ai covers some computer repair expenses.
Conference stipend foris.ai covers tickets and/or some expenses for conferences related to the position.
Informal dress code No dress code is enforced.
Vacation on birthday Your birthday counts as an extra day of vacation.

Remote work policy

Fully remote

Candidates can reside anywhere in the world.

Life's too short for bad jobs.
Sign up for free and find jobs that are truly your match.